    ok here is the down low (poetic huh ? )
    there are 2 good designs for storage under the trailer . I use a 6" pvc pipe that allows me to also include the EXTRA top shelf for the ladder. You don't have to remove it cause it will also fold with the ladder and fit nicely into the 6" pvc.

    the other design, which will cost you less to make, used a 5" pvc fence post, but i believe will not store the top shelf also. (unless removed from the ladder)

    I find the top shelf necessary because it give extra stability to top area not folding and also provides a knee rest if you go up that high.

    I also chose the pipe because the end caps are commercial and provide excellent locking , especially when you spend so much for the ladder. If you look at my trailer the end cap appears to be just a part of the trailer and nothing to call your attention to it.

    I just used Krylon paint for plastic. Worked great. Scuff the surface up good, and then degrease it well, and you should be good to go.
